当前位置: 代码迷 >> Office >> 关于EXCEL表格合并的有关问题,
  详细解决方案

关于EXCEL表格合并的有关问题,

热度:9290   发布时间:2013-02-26 00:00:00.0
关于EXCEL表格合并的问题,急
两个表格
A表
aaa   123  
bbb   345
ccc   879

B表
avb   987
ack   487

合并为
aaa   123   avb   987
aaa   123   ack   487
bbb   345   avb   987
bbb   345   ack   487
ccc   879   avb   987
ccc   879   ack   487

就是实现类似SQL中full   join这样的效果,类似于求全集
有没有什么好的办法?暂时还不想写宏这么麻烦,数据量也满大,所以手工复制粘贴也不合适.

------解决方案--------------------------------------------------------
假设表A\B的数据均在A:B列,在第3张表的

A1单元格输入公式
=INDEX(A!$A:$B,INT((ROW()-1)/COUNTA(B!$A:$A))+1,COLUMN()),复制到A:B列
C1单元格输入公式
=INDEX(B!$A:$B,MOD(ROW()-1,COUNTA(B!$A:$A))+1,COLUMN(A:A)),复制到C:D列
  相关解决方案